Output ab2c6663d3cd2c84bbb162b56c7b99fa6732a2dfd1775f8289723c48153fc197:0

value
10743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6259c77957f511e9868a93ca020b40c7fa18cf86 OP_EQUAL
address
3Af3hJzQKCCzY7VnRqLrzcazAykP8RrZCS
transaction
ab2c6663d3cd2c84bbb162b56c7b99fa6732a2dfd1775f8289723c48153fc197
confirmations
26535
spent
true